Olurotimi Akinosho better known by his stage name, Rotimi, is an American singer-songwriter, actor and model. He's best known for his roles as Darius Morrison on the Starz Network's Boss, and Dre on Power. Rotimi is also the founder and chief executive officer (CEO) of FrontRoSeat Productions.[1]

Early life and education

Rotimi was born in Maplewood, New Jersey, to Nigerian parents– his father an investment banker of Yoruba origin and his mother of Igbo origin,[2] working for the government.[3] He attended Columbia High School, where he was a standout on both the varsity basketball team and the honors choir. He continued his studies at Northwestern University and graduated with a Communications minor in Business in 2010.[4]

Career

Acting

At his first with acting, Rotimi auditioned and subsequently got his first acting gig on Boss as drug dealer Darius Morrison.[5] Rotimi also appeared in three episodes of ABC's Betrayal.

Rotimi made his silver screen debut in film Black Nativity (2013). Following this, he starred in Imperial Dreams at the 2014 Sundance Film Festival , which later won for "Best of NEXT".[6]

Rotimi next appeared in the high grossing film, Divergent (2014).

He was added to the cast of Starz' TV series Power as a series regular, in the role of "Dre", the quick-tempered young protégé of Curtis "50 Cent" Jackson's character.[7] Rotimi was also cast in a recurring role on Battle Creek as Danny.

Music

A contemporary R&B artist, Rotimi released two digital mixtapes, titled The Resume (March 8, 2011)[citation needed] and While You Wait (November 30, 2011).[citation needed] His videos have been featured on international and U.S. based entertainment media including MTV, MTV Base, and VH1 Soul.[citation needed]

Rotimi has performed on stage, opening for Jennifer Hudson, T.I., Estelle, and NERD; he also performed on BET’s show 106 and Park[8] and appeared in R&B singer Keyshia Cole's music video "Trust and Believe" as Cole's unfaithful boyfriend.

Rotimi garnered music placement with “I’m the One” on the first episode of Boss. In 2015, American rapper and executive producer of Power, 50 Cent signed Rotimi to his label, G-Unit Records.[9] He also released his first G-Unit single "Lotto" featuring 50 Cent.

Fashion

Rotimi is the lead model/spokesperson of rapper T.I.’s AKOO Clothing[10] 2012 Spring/Summer campaign, April 2, 2012. [11][12][13][14][15]
